What is VRChat Modding?

So, what exactly is VRChat modding? In simple terms, modding involves modifying the game's files to add new features, change existing ones, or customize the overall experience. Think of it like adding cool new gadgets to your favorite car or giving your virtual self a wardrobe makeover. VRChat mods can range from simple visual tweaks to complex gameplay enhancements. For instance, you can find mods that let you see who's talking in a crowded room, add custom emotes, or even implement entirely new interaction systems. The possibilities are virtually endless, and that's what makes modding so exciting!

But why would you want to mod VRChat in the first place? Well, there are tons of reasons. Maybe you're looking to improve the game's performance on your system, or perhaps you want to add features that the developers haven't implemented yet. Some people mod VRChat to create unique and personalized avatars, while others do it to enhance social interactions with friends. Whatever your reason, modding can open up a whole new world of possibilities and make your VRChat experience truly your own.

Now, before we dive into the nitty-gritty details of installing mods, it's important to understand the risks involved. Modding VRChat is generally safe, but it's not without its potential pitfalls. For example, some mods may be incompatible with certain versions of the game, leading to crashes or other issues. Additionally, there's always a small risk of downloading malicious software if you're not careful about where you get your mods. To minimize these risks, it's essential to only download mods from trusted sources and to always back up your game files before making any changes. Preparing for Modding

Okay, before you start throwing mods into your VRChat folder like confetti, there are a few things you need to do to prepare. First and foremost, you'll need to make sure you have a backup of your game files. This is super important because if something goes wrong during the modding process, you can easily restore your game to its original state. Think of it like having a safety net – it's there to catch you if you fall. To back up your VRChat files, simply copy the entire VRChat folder (usually located in your Steam library) to another location on your computer. That way, if anything goes awry, you can just copy the backup back in.

Next up, you'll need to install a mod loader. A mod loader is a tool that allows you to easily install and manage mods for VRChat. There are several different mod loaders available, but one of the most popular and widely used is MelonLoader. MelonLoader is easy to install and provides a simple interface for enabling and disabling mods. To install MelonLoader, head over to their official website and download the latest version. Once you've downloaded the installer, run it and select your VRChat installation directory. MelonLoader will then automatically install itself and set up the necessary files.

Once you have MelonLoader installed, you'll need to make sure your VRChat installation is compatible with mods. In some cases, you may need to downgrade your game to an older version to ensure compatibility. This is because some mods may not work with the latest version of VRChat. To downgrade your game, you can use a tool like Steam Depot Downloader. This tool allows you to download specific versions of games from Steam's content servers. Just be sure to do your research and find a version of VRChat that is known to be compatible with the mods you want to use.

Finally, before you start downloading mods, it's a good idea to create a dedicated folder for them. This will help you keep your mods organized and make it easier to manage them. Simply create a new folder somewhere on your computer and name it something like "VRChat Mods." Then, whenever you download a mod, save it to this folder. Finding and Installing Mods

Alright, now for the fun part: finding and installing mods! There are a ton of different websites and communities where you can find VRChat mods, but it's important to be careful about where you download them from. Only download mods from trusted sources to avoid the risk of downloading malicious software. Some popular and reputable sources for VRChat mods include the VRChat Modding Group, the MelonLoader Discord server, and various online forums and communities.

When you're browsing for mods, be sure to read the descriptions carefully to make sure they do what you expect them to do. Pay attention to things like the mod's features, compatibility, and any known issues. It's also a good idea to check the comments section to see what other users are saying about the mod. If a mod has a lot of negative reviews or reports of problems, it's probably best to avoid it.

Once you've found a mod that you want to install, download it to your "VRChat Mods" folder. Most mods come in the form of DLL files, which are essentially small programs that add new functionality to the game. To install a mod, simply copy the DLL file to the "Mods" folder inside your VRChat installation directory. This folder is created automatically by MelonLoader when you install it. If you can't find the "Mods" folder, make sure you've installed MelonLoader correctly and that you've run VRChat at least once after installing it.

After you've copied the mod DLL file to the "Mods" folder, simply launch VRChat and the mod should be automatically loaded. You can usually tell if a mod is working by looking for a message in the MelonLoader console when the game starts up. The MelonLoader console is a small window that appears when you launch VRChat with MelonLoader installed. It displays information about the mods that are being loaded and any errors that occur.

If a mod doesn't seem to be working, there are a few things you can try. First, make sure that the mod is compatible with your version of VRChat. If it's not, you may need to downgrade your game to an older version or find a different mod that is compatible. Second, make sure that the mod is enabled in the MelonLoader settings. You can access the MelonLoader settings by pressing the F9 key while in-game. Finally, try restarting VRChat to see if that fixes the issue.

Troubleshooting Common Issues

Okay, let's be real: modding isn't always smooth sailing. Sometimes things go wrong, and you end up with a broken game or a mod that just won't work. But don't worry! Here are some common issues you might encounter when modding VRChat and how to fix them:

  • Game Crashes: If your game crashes after installing a mod, the first thing you should do is disable the mod and see if that fixes the issue. If it does, then the mod is likely the cause of the crash. Try updating the mod to the latest version or removing it altogether. If your game continues to crash even after disabling the mod, then the problem may be with your VRChat installation. Try verifying the integrity of your game files through Steam or reinstalling the game.
  • Mod Not Loading: If a mod isn't loading, make sure that it's enabled in the MelonLoader settings. You can access the MelonLoader settings by pressing the F9 key while in-game. Also, make sure that the mod is compatible with your version of VRChat. If it's not, you may need to downgrade your game to an older version or find a different mod that is compatible. Finally, try restarting VRChat to see if that fixes the issue.
  • Performance Issues: If you experience performance issues after installing a mod, try disabling the mod to see if that improves your performance. If it does, then the mod is likely the cause of the performance issues. Try adjusting the mod's settings to reduce its impact on performance or removing it altogether. You can also try using a performance-enhancing mod like PerformancePlus to improve your overall performance in VRChat.
  • Mod Conflicts: Sometimes, two or more mods can conflict with each other, causing issues like crashes or unexpected behavior. If you suspect that mods are conflicting, try disabling them one by one to see which one is causing the problem. Once you've identified the conflicting mods, you can try finding a compatibility patch or removing one of the mods.

Staying Safe While Modding

Alright, let's talk safety. Modding VRChat can be a lot of fun, but it's important to stay safe while doing it. Here are some tips to help you protect yourself and your computer:

  • Only Download Mods from Trusted Sources: As I mentioned earlier, it's crucial to only download mods from trusted sources to avoid the risk of downloading malicious software. Stick to reputable websites and communities like the VRChat Modding Group and the MelonLoader Discord server.
  • Scan Downloads for Viruses: Before you install any mod, be sure to scan the downloaded file for viruses and malware. You can use a free online virus scanner like VirusTotal to do this.
  • Be Careful About Giving Mods Permissions: Some mods may request certain permissions, such as access to your microphone or camera. Be careful about giving mods these permissions, as they could potentially be used to spy on you or steal your data. Only grant permissions to mods that you trust.
  • Keep Your Game and Mods Updated: Make sure to keep your VRChat installation and your mods updated to the latest versions. This will help ensure that they're compatible with each other and that any security vulnerabilities are patched.
  • Back Up Your Game Files Regularly: I can't stress this enough: back up your game files regularly! This will allow you to easily restore your game to its original state if something goes wrong during the modding process.
